• owl的使用


    1.本体的概念

    本体的概念最初源自于哲学领域,在哲学中的定义为“对世界上客观事物的系统描述,即存在论”。哲学中的本体关心的是客观现实的抽象本质。而在计算机领域,本体是可以在语义的层次上来对知识进行描述,可以看做是某一个领域知识的通用模型。

    2.本体分类

    顶层本体:研究通用的概念以及概念之间的关系,如空间、时间、事件、行为等,与具体的应用无关,完全独立于限定的领域,因此可以在较大范围内进行共享。
    领域本体:研究的是特定领域内概念及概念之间的关系。
    任务本体:定义一些通用任务或者相关的推理活动,用来表达具体任务内的概念及概念之间关系。
    应用本体:用来描述一些特定的应用,既可以引用领域本体中特定的概念,又可以引用任务本体中出现的概念。

     

    2.使用
    各tab的含义及作用如下:

    Activeontology是显示当前的实体名称,以URI的形式显示,前面是www.semanticweb.org后面跟着主机名(我的主机名称为dell),再后面是默认的根据时间命名实体。
    Entities,可以看作是实体的总览,能够看到我们创建实体的一些主要信息,是对实体信息的汇总。
    Classes,是对本体模型中,类型部分的编辑,能够定义类之间的层次关系,相互之间的关系。
    Object properties,物体关系,可以理解为编辑实体外部的关系,也就是实体和实体之间的关系。
    Data properties,数据属性,可以理解为编辑实体内部的属性,用来定义实体本身所具有的属性以及属性值。
    Annotation Properties,标注属性,是w3c定义的一些常用的属性,根据URI可以看到这些属性的具体说明。
    Individuals by class,根据类型创建的实例,用来编辑实例信息,类似于java程序中的对象,要归于某个类别。
    OntoGraf,本体关系图,用来展示我们创建的本体里面各个实体之间的层次关系。
    SPARQL Query,SPARQL查询,使用SPARQL语言,对创建的本体进行查询,获取查询结果。
    ————————————————
    版权声明:本文为CSDN博主「微莱羽墨」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
    原文链接:https://blog.csdn.net/qq_43654669/article/details/117886145

     

     

  • 相关阅读:
    找实习之从0开始的后端学习日记【9.19】
    java项目-第132期ssm学生会管理系统-ssm+shiro+activity社团毕业设计
    webgl(three.js)3D光伏,3D太阳能能源,3D智慧光伏、光伏发电、清洁能源三维可视化解决方案——第十六课
    RabbitMQ开启MQTT协议支持
    解决 Yarn 运行时的 Node.js 版本问题:一个详尽的指南
    MySQL代码错误号大全
    【2024.6.23】今日科技时事:科技前沿大事件
    各种LLM数据集包括SFT数据集
    文件的逻辑结构(顺序文件,索引文件)
    c# --- 修饰符
  • 原文地址:https://blog.csdn.net/m0_51919640/article/details/127679283